Ricardo Leoncio Elías Arias Life story
Ricardo Leoncio Elías Arias was a Peruvian soldier and politician who briefly served as the Interim President of Peru. officially as the President of the Provisional Government Junta, between March 1 and March 5, 1931. He organized one of the various movements that caused the fall of president Augusto B. Leguía.
